Chittapur Population - Karimnagar, Andhra Pradesh

Chittapur is a large village located in Mallapur Mandal of Karimnagar district, Andhra Pradesh with total 1109 families residing. The Chittapur village has population of 4193 of which 1990 are males while 2203 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Chittapur village population of children with age 0-6 is 404 which makes up 9.64 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Chittapur village is 1107 which is higher than Andhra Pradesh state average of 993. Child Sex Ratio for the Chittapur as per census is 1126, higher than Andhra Pradesh average of 939.

Chittapur village has lower literacy rate compared to Andhra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Chittapur village was 56.98 % compared to 67.02 % of Andhra Pradesh. In Chittapur Male literacy stands at 69.61 % while female literacy rate was 45.55 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 23.94 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 5.06 % of total population in Chittapur village.

Work Profile

In Chittapur village out of total population, 2444 were engaged in work activities. 96.03 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 3.97 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 2444 workers engaged in Main Work, 630 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 788 were Agricultural labourer.
